Product Introduction
Nitroplus 50mg Injection contains Nitroglycerin, a nitrate medicine that helps relax and widen blood vessels, improving blood flow and reducing the heart's workload. It is commonly used to treat heart failure, acute myocardial infarction (heart attack), and angina (chest pain). It is also administered during and after cardiac surgery to control blood pressure and minimize bleeding during surgical procedures.
Do not use Nitroplus 50mg Injection if you are allergic to nitroglycerin or other nitrates, or if you are taking medicines for erectile dysfunction, such as sildenafil, tadalafil, or vardenafil, or riociguat for pulmonary hypertension, as these combinations may cause a serious fall in blood pressure. This medicine is also not suitable for people with shock, severe anemia, low blood pressure, low blood volume, low oxygen levels, certain heart disorders, fluid buildup in the lungs, or a history of head injury or cerebral hemorrhage.
Before receiving Nitroplus 50mg Injection, inform your doctor if you have heart, liver, kidney, or thyroid problems, hypothermia, or if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. This medicine is generally not recommended for children and should only be used under the supervision of a healthcare professional.
Uses
Heart failure and acute myocardial infarction (heart attack). Angina attack. Lowering blood pressure during surgery. Controlling blood pressure during and after cardiac surgery.
How it works
Nitroplus 50mg injection works by relaxing and widening the blood vessels, which improves blood flow, reduces the heart's workload, and relieves the chest pain (angina).
How to Use
Nitroplus 50mg injection will be administered to you by a healthcare professional in a hospital setting. It is usually administered in a vein (intravenous). Your doctor will decide the dose, route of administration, and frequency based on your disease condition and other factors.
Side Effects
Side effects are unwanted symptoms caused by medicines. Even though all medicines cause side effects, not everyone gets them. Common Sleepiness Low blood pressure (hypotension) Light-headedness Dizziness Drowsiness Rapid heartbeat
